### Adding a configuration schema

Components that accept configuration using `data-*` attributes also require a schema. This schema documents what parameters a configuration object may contain and what types of value they're expected to be.

Having a schema is required for the `normaliseDataset` function to work. A schema is also needed to use the `validateConfig` and `extractConfigByNamespace` functions we'll cover later on.

```mjs
export class Accordion {
static schema = Object.freeze({
properties: {
i18n: { type: 'object' },
rememberExpanded: { type: 'boolean' }
}
})
}
```

### Validating a provided configuration against the schema

You can use the `validateConfig` function to ensure that a configuration object matches the schema format.

If it doesn't, you can return a `ConfigError`.

```mjs
import { mergeConfigs, validateConfig } from '../../common/index.mjs'
import { normaliseDataset } from '../../common/normalise-dataset.mjs'
import { ConfigError } from '../../errors/index.mjs'

export class Accordion {
constructor($module, config = {}) {
this.config = mergeConfigs(
Accordion.defaults,
config,
normaliseDataset(Accordion, $module.dataset)
)

// Check that the configuration provided is valid
const errors = validateConfig(Accordion.schema, this.config)
if (errors[0]) {
throw new ConfigError(`Accordion: ${errors[0]}`)
}
}
}
```

## Namespacing configuration options

You can group configuration options in JavaScript and HTML together by using namespaces; period-separated strings that prefix the configuration option name. Namespaces follow the same formats as other option names, being camelCase in JavaScript and kebab-case in HTML.

These are most commonly used for translation strings, which are usually namespaced under `i18n` (for 'internationalisation').
